The Importance of Highway Guardrails


Highway guardrails are designed to redirect vehicles away from dangerous areas, such as steep embankments, open water, or oncoming traffic. They absorb and dissipate the energy from collisions, preventing vehicles from veering off the road. As road networks expand globally, the demand for high-quality guardrails has surged. This development has led to an increased need for specialized machinery capable of producing the guardrails quickly and efficiently.


Machinery and Technology


The highway guardrail making machine factory employs advanced technology and machinery to ensure precision and efficiency in production. These factories are equipped with CNC (Computer Numerical Control) machines that are responsible for cutting and shaping metal sheets into guardrail components. The use of CNC technology allows for highly accurate production, minimizing waste and ensuring that the guardrails meet stringent safety standards.


A typical production line in a guardrail making factory might include several stages. The first step involves the preparation of raw materials, where steel sheets are processed and inspected. Next, these sheets are fed into cutting machines to produce the desired lengths and shapes. After cutting, the pieces are bent and formed into specific configurations required for guardrail systems. Finally, a protective coating is applied to enhance durability and resistance to corrosion.


Quality Control Measures


Quality control is a cornerstone of the highway guardrail manufacturing process. Each batch of guardrails produced undergoes rigorous testing to ensure it meets national and international safety standards. Factories often employ dedicated quality assurance teams who conduct inspections at various stages of production. They assess the thickness, strength, and finish of the guardrails, ensuring that every unit is capable of standing up to real-world conditions.

Many factories also utilize non-destructive testing methods to evaluate the integrity of the materials used. This approach allows manufacturers to identify potential weaknesses without compromising the individual components. By maintaining strict quality control standards, these factories can guarantee the reliability of their products, ultimately contributing to safer roadways.
